The Terrain
The Lodge is situated on a 50 acre block of mainly native bush extending from a ridge down to the river valley below. We regularly hunt wild goats and pigs as well as possums, rats, stoats, magpies and mynas. Basically, anything that threatens our native birds and forest is in our sights!
Coming Events 24 June sees the official start of Matariki, signifying the dawn of the Maori New Year. This constellation is also known as The Pleiadies, the Seven Sisters and Subaru.
The cultural celebration, which has experienced a revival in recent years, is marked with a national festival of public events across the country. From stargazing to story-telling and feasting to foraging, Matariki is an opportunity for visitors to get a glimpse into Maori culture and enjoy the fruits of New Zealand’s abundant harvest.
